01 Initial meeting
In our first session we’ll discuss where you’re at, what you’d like to change, and where you want to end up. Then if you are happy with the session and feel we are a good fit, we book in the next session. All sessions are 60 minutes and can be held in person at my Wellington CBD office, online, or by phone.
02 We begin the work
In the second to fourth sessions (the number of sessions varies depending on the depth and scope of issues you want to cover) we look at different options and ‘try on’ different therapeutic techniques and strategies. The sessions can be weekly, fortnightly, or monthly depending on your preference. In between meetings you get to try out the strategies in real life to see what does and doesn’t work for you.
03 Following up
When you’re happy with the plan we’ve developed and the progress you are making we schedule one or two follow-up sessions. These are invaluable for accountability purposes to make sure you’re still on track, and allow us to fine-tune strategies and deal with any unexpected obstacles.
Coaching provides an effective support system for achieving personal and professional goals by helping you get clear on what you want and how you are going to make it happen.
Working with a coach enables you to take a step back within a safe and supportive environment and review where you are currently, clarify where you want to go, expand and evaluate the range of options available to you, focus on strengths and resources to overcome obstacles, and create practical plans to enable you to attain your objectives.
During the first session we will establish your goal(s) for coaching, and discuss some background information. The number of sessions required varies widely, depending on individual circumstances, but averages around 4-6 sessions. Often this is followed by 1 or 2 follow up sessions to monitor and fine-tune progress.
Coaching sessions last 60 minutes and can be held in my office or online.
All sessions are confidential. The only exception is if there is concern for your safety or the safety of another person.
